Pre-ordered this thing, which since noon today is available to play... and I have to say it is really good :)

 

I am playing at 1280 x 1024 with everything on High, with FSAA 4x and Aniso 16x and HDR on Full, which is funny because FSAA and HDR don't work together but aparently HDR is working (watching directly to the sun makes you blind), yet disabling FSAA doesn't increase fps but enabling it clearly shows smoother surfaces.

 

According to Fraps I am getting 50 fps with all the quality on high... a lot less than with HL2 which got me over 90 fps back then.

 

Well I just wanted to say the game is good and fun, back to the old HL2 ways, and it looks pretty

I always play easy first

 

but with in the next few days ill play on medium and then hard

 

it does make a difference but you really only see it on hard

 

the enemies get so aggressive and on the lower settings the game semi auto aims for you but on hard it's all you

 

so kiss goodbye to the ol revolver 1 shot headshots

 

also I think theres less ammo and health to be found on hard
